> CreateUserServlet.createUser detects if the current user is a member of the 
> UserAdmin group (group name is configurable), and if that's the case 
> considers the user as admin and uses its session to create a new user.
> This fails on Oak, our launchpad/integration-tests CreateUserTest fails.
> I'll attach a patch that works around the problem by forcing the use of an 
> admin session in this case, but I'm not sure if it's the right thing to do, 
> I'll discuss on the dev list.
